Well done everyone for finding the image(s) The image(s) are mounted on The Maison de photographie in la Gacilly, France.
The annual festival info is from their website - THE FESTIVAL Created in 2004, the Photo Festival La Gacilly offers an immersive and ambulatory photographic experience in the heart of some thirty open-air galleries, presenting the best of contemporary photo creation that questions our relationship with the world and nature.
The photographs cover the streets, gardens and alleys of La Gacilly, whose magnificent natural and built heritage offers a perfect setting for more than 1,000 images on display. The public space becomes a scenic space, shared and accessible to all, free of charge.
